## Bit Error Rate Calculation Using Matlab

## Acceptable Bit Error Rate

hMod = comm.RectangularQAMModulator(M); % Use 16-QAM. Run txsig through a noiseless channel. This filter is often a square-root raised cosine filter, but you can also use a Butterworth, Bessel, Chebyshev type 1 or 2, elliptic, or more general FIR or IIR filter. I need ur guidelines to work in communication field or in signal processing so that I can prepare for my future… Pls do reply waiting for ur precious reply.. navigate here

Typically, a Number of errors value of at least 100 produces an accurate error rate. NNAMDI Reply Krishna Sankar November 12, 2009 at 5:33 am @Egerue: You are right. The system returned: (22) Invalid argument The remote host or network may be down. RyanVerret 1,044 views 2:42 MODULACION ASK, PSK, FSK - Duration: 4:33.

disp(['EbNo = ' num2str(EbNo) ' dB, ' num2str(berVec(2,jj)) ... ' errors, BER = ' num2str(ber(jj))]) endThis part of the example displays output in the Command Window as it progresses through the Rather change the value of Eb_N0_dB. Reply Krishna Sankar February 6, 2012 at 5:15 am @Sivaganesh: I have discussed only two error correcting codes: a) Hamming code and decoder http://www.dsplog.com/2009/09/29/hamming-74-code-with-hard-decision-decoding/ b) Viterbi decoder (hard and soft) http://www.dsplog.com/tag/viterbi/ Reply Krishna Sankar **November 13, 2009 at 5:31 am** @Jatin: Does this help?

See Performance Results via the Semianalytic Technique for more information on how to use this technique.Example: Computing Error RatesThe script below uses the symerr function to compute the symbol error rates L., Peterson, Introduction to Digital Communication, 2nd ed., Prentice Hall, 2001. M = 16; % Size of signal constellation k = log2(M); % Number of bits per symbol n = 3e4; % Number of bits to process nsamp = 1; % Oversampling Bit Error Rate Tester Also note that the BER variable name field applies only to Simulink models.)Set parameters as shown in the following figure.

The division by 20 is required to convert dB into voltage". Print Bit Error Rate (BER) for BPSK modulation by Krishna Sankar on August 5, 2007 In this post, we will derive the theoretical equation for bit error rate (BER) with Binary But i dont know where my coding is problem? can u send it to me plzzz Reply Krishna Sankar July 21, 2010 at 6:00 am @prashant: I referred the text book Digital Communication by Proakis Reply Ayesha313 July 18,

Reply 3mor October 25, 2009 at 2:59 pm Hi Krishna, thanx a lot for your website i have a simple question: what about the unequally probable, e.g. Bit Error Rate Tester Software Reply Krishna Sankar February 1, 2013 at 5:25 am @ruby: wont be able to help directly, but can point you to the following wikipedia links: http://en.wikipedia.org/wiki/Doppler_effect http://en.wikipedia.org/wiki/Rayleigh_fading Reply Ozgeee December Secondly if now i am given a symbol like P which when converted to binary is equal 011. On modelling 16 QAM modem I have problem plotting its graph by getting bit err rate from simulink model and performing graph plotting on matlab.

Reply Krishna Sankar July 20, 2012 at 6:28 am @khushi: From the theoretical bit error rate equation Reply khushi July 20, 2012 at 1:51 pm sir will u please tell me Pls i will appreciate ur reply. Bit Error Rate Calculation Using Matlab If you use another filter type, you can apply it to the rectangularly pulse shaped signal.Run the filtered signal through a noiseless channel. Bit Error Rate Measurement x = randint(n,1); % Random binary data stream % Plot first 40 bits in a stem plot.

You've calculated the BER with a message of 1exp6 bits, and the curve obtained is perfectly over the reference, but if you take less than 1exp6 (e.g. 1exp4) apears irregulats peaks check over here BERTool opens the BER Figure window after it has at least one data set to display, so you do not see the BER Figure window when you first open BERTool. However, closed-form BER expressions exist only **for certain** kinds of communication systems.To access the capabilities of BERTool related to theoretical BER data, use the following procedure:Open BERTool, and go to the where No is noise power spectral density. Bit Error Rate Pdf

how do i do the write up for the matlab program?? Reply Krishna Sankar January 3, 2012 at 4:37 am @Kabir: Sorry, I do not have all those codes handy Reply Thiyagi December 30, 2011 at 11:25 am Gud morning Mr.Krishna The function returns the bit error rate (or, in the case of DQPSK modulation, an upper bound on the bit error rate).Example: Using the Semianalytic TechniqueThe example below illustrates the procedure his comment is here Reply Obinna O November 26, 2009 at 1:09 am Please guys I am having trouble writing a code for non coherent detection, I am required as part of my project

can you help me in this….. Bit Error Rate Testing This filter is often a square-root raised cosine filter, but you can also use a Butterworth, Bessel, Chebyshev type 1 or 2, elliptic, or more general FIR or IIR filter. Reply Yamsha December 4, 2012 at 2:30 am Hi!

for eg, bpsk in awgn requires around 7dB of Eb/N0 to hit 10^-3 ber. Thanks. Probability of error given was transmitted Similarly the probability of error given is transmitted is (the area in green region): . Bit Error Rate Tester Agilent fitEbNo = EbNomin:0.25:EbNomax; % Interpolation values berfit(EbNovec,ber,fitEbNo,[],'exp'); % Also plot confidence intervals.

Reply Krishna Sankar August 2, 2010 at 5:46 am @weather: Thanks for noticing the typo in the comment. The Number of bits value prevents the simulation from running too long, especially at large values of Eb/N0. Orten, and T. weblink Should be easy for you to figure out. Krishna Sankar December 30, 2011 at 4:53 am @Thiyagi : ok, good Reply sarah December 21, 2011 at 2:12